Electric aviation is progressing into a more sophisticated and multidimensional phase, one that simultaneously redefines commercial transportation and military operations. Archer Aviation, a pioneer in electric vertical takeoff and landing (eVTOL) technology, has announced a strategic collaboration with Anduril Industries—an advanced defense technology enterprise renowned for its autonomous systems and modern approach to security innovation. This partnership represents not merely a merger of expertise, but a significant reimagining of the boundaries between civil and defense applications of electric flight.

At its core, this collaboration seeks to conceive and develop a new generation of electric aircraft capable of performing across diverse environments—urban, suburban, and military. Traditionally, eVTOL aircraft have been synonymous with urban air mobility: short-range, efficient, and eco-conscious solutions designed to alleviate city congestion and connect key metropolitan nodes. Archer and Anduril’s venture, however, proposes a broader vision. Their combined efforts extend well beyond civilian transport to include missions that could support defense logistics, rapid personnel movement, and strategic reconnaissance within controlled or contested airspaces.

The implications of such cooperation are profound. By merging Archer’s commercial manufacturing prowess and Anduril’s defense expertise in artificial intelligence and autonomous systems, the resulting innovations could influence the global progression of clean aviation technology. This partnership embodies a movement toward dual-use platforms—vehicles engineered for both public infrastructure needs and national defense readiness—reflecting a growing recognition that electric aviation’s potential transcends its urban origins.

Furthermore, this venture demonstrates how sustainability and strategic capability no longer exist in isolation. Electric flight systems minimize carbon emissions, reduce noise pollution, and simplify maintenance through fewer mechanical complexities compared to traditional combustion aircraft. By introducing these advantages into defense operations, agencies could achieve not only greater operational agility but also a measurable reduction in logistical and environmental costs.
